Jesse Watters Salary in 2025

Jesse Watters, a prominent television personality and host, has gained significant attention for his role at Fox News. Known for his contributions to The O’Reilly Factor and as the host of Jesse Watters Primetime, his salary in 2025 is a topic of curiosity for many. In this article, we’ll explore Jesse Watters’ estimated salary, the factors that influence it, and the job market trends in the news anchor industry. Additionally, we’ll dive into salary ranges based on experience, benefits, and career outlook for news anchors.

Estimated Salary of Jesse Watters in 2025

While precise salary figures for media personalities are often not disclosed, estimates for Jesse Watters’ salary in 2025 can be made based on his current role, experience, and industry standards. As a high-profile anchor at Fox News, Watters is likely to earn a substantial amount, potentially reaching upwards of $20 million per year.

This estimate is based on the publicly known salaries of top anchors in the media industry, such as Tucker Carlson and Sean Hannity, who reportedly make similar amounts. Watters’ rising popularity and the success of his primetime show contribute significantly to his income.

Average Salary Range for News Anchors in 2025

The average salary for news anchors varies depending on factors such as experience, the size of the media network, and the region. However, the general salary range for news anchors in 2025 can be broken down as follows:

  • Entry-Level News Anchor (0-2 years of experience): $40,000 – $60,000 per year
  • Mid-Level News Anchor (3-7 years of experience): $60,000 – $100,000 per year
  • Experienced News Anchor (7+ years of experience): $100,000 – $200,000 per year
  • Top-Tier News Anchor (well-established in the industry): $1 million – $20 million per year

Jesse Watters falls into the top-tier category due to his role as a primetime host at one of the largest news networks in the country.

Factors That Influence Earnings in the News Anchor Profession

Several factors determine the salary of news anchors, including Jesse Watters. These factors range from professional experience to market size. Here are the most important ones:

1. Experience and Expertise

  • Entry-Level: News anchors who are just starting out may earn modest salaries, typically between $40,000 and $60,000 annually. These salaries increase with experience, especially as anchors gain more visibility and expertise.
  • Mid-Career and Veteran Anchors: With more years of experience, anchors like Watters command significantly higher salaries, due to their expertise and established reputation.

2. Network and Market Size

  • News anchors working for major networks like Fox News, CNN, and NBC tend to earn far more than those working for smaller, local stations.
  • Media networks with national reach provide higher salaries, and larger markets (such as New York or Los Angeles) also impact pay.

3. Show Popularity

  • A news anchor’s salary can be affected by the popularity of the show they host. As Watters’ primetime program gains more viewers, his earning potential rises due to advertising revenue tied to his audience.

4. Contractual Agreements

  • Anchors at major networks often sign multi-year contracts that offer substantial compensation packages. These contracts can include bonuses, endorsement deals, and stock options, further boosting their total earnings.

Benefits and Job Outlook for News Anchors

Benefits

Working as a news anchor comes with several benefits:

  • Health Insurance: Most full-time anchors receive comprehensive health benefits.
  • Retirement Plans: Top news networks provide retirement plans, including 401(k) options and pension funds.
  • Career Stability: Working at a major network provides job security, especially if the anchor is well-established.

Job Outlook

The job outlook for news anchors is relatively stable, with slight changes anticipated due to the ongoing rise of digital news platforms. While traditional television networks still dominate, younger audiences are increasingly turning to online sources for news. As a result, many news anchors may expand their skill sets to include digital platforms and social media.
